How do I optimize my web design for cross-device compatibility?

To optimize web design for cross-device compatibility, apply responsive design principles like fluid layouts, breakpoints, and appropriately sized touch targets. This ensures your interface adapts seamlessly to various screen sizes and usage contexts.

What is a mobile first layout strategy and when should I use it?

A mobile first layout strategy prioritizes designing interfaces for smaller screens before scaling up to desktop. Use this approach when you need to ensure core content and navigation function effectively across mobile, tablet, and print platforms.
